2017-01-08 47 views
0

我重視的Facebook登錄到我寫在斯威夫特的iOS應用程序,以及實現的東西后,我第一次得到與問題對話框打開Facebook的應用程序(如iOS中常用的),我同意一切正常。的Facebook SDK打開SafariViewController而不是Facebook應用程序

然後,我想再次測試,但現在我沒有得到任何對話,每SafariViewController打開時間。我重新安裝了應用程序,但它沒有幫助。這很奇怪,因爲我第一次同意打開應用程序。

<key>LSApplicationQueriesSchemes</key> 
<array> 
    <string>fbapi</string> 
    <string>fb-messenger-api</string> 
    <string>fbauth2</string> 
    <string>fbshareextension</string> 
</array> 

回答

0

我認爲這不是一個大問題,你只要在應用的工作原理:在文檔描述

我也有這個中的.plist。

有時候我們的iOS設備會打開Facebook應用程序(如果已安裝),有時我們的iOS設備將打開Safari,或者即使您已經登錄,並且在特定時間內,您可以在不詢問任何許可的情況下登錄你之前做過)。

相關問題